What is a Fake Money Maker?
A "fake money maker" can be defined as any plan, item, or service that incorrectly claims to assist people produce income quickly and easily, without the essential effort or knowledge needed to succeed legitimately. These frequently entice individuals with promises of high rois, multi-level marketing structures, or impractical expectations about passive earnings.

How can I identify a fake lucrative scheme?
Look out for unrealistic guarantees, lack of openness, high charges without clear services supplied, and pressure techniques to make quick choices.
2. Are all online profitable chances frauds?
No, not all online opportunities are scams; however, due diligence is necessary to differentiate the legitimate ones from incorrect claims.
3. What should I do if I believe I've encountered a fraud?
Report it to customer security firms or the Federal Trade Commission (FTC), and share your experience to warn others.
4. How can I protect myself from fake money-makers?
Educate yourself about typical rip-offs, confirm the legitimacy of opportunities, and trust your instincts about offers that appear too good to be real.
5. Can I recuperate my lost money from a scam?
While difficult, sometimes, it's possible to recover funds by contacting your bank or credit card company if you acted rapidly after the transaction.
